Homework Statement
A spider builds a web using 4 strands as support.
Strand 1: 21mN [20°E of N]
Strand 2: 16mN [60°E of S]
Strand 3: 18mN [40°W of S]
Determine the force of tension in strand 4 assuming the web is stable.
Homework Equations
r(cosθ) - N/S components
r(sinθ) - E/W components
The pythagoren theorem might be of use along with equations used in simple trig.
The Attempt at a Solution
